Population By Race and Ethnicity in Murray, GA in 2023

Updated on June 16, 2025.

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2023, the 41,035 population of Murray County, Georgia comprised of 6,846 people who identified as Hispanic (16.68%), and 34,189 people who identified as Non-Hispanic (83.32%).

Race: The White Alone population was the largest racial group in Murray County, Georgia with a population of 38,864 (94.71%); Black or African American Alone population was the second largest racial group with a population of 684 (1.67%); and Two Or More Races was the third largest racial group with a population of 643 (1.57%).

Ethnicity: The White Alone - Non Hispanic population was the largest ethnic group in Murray County, Georgia in 2023, with a population of 32,851 (80.06%); the second largest ethnic group was White Alone - Hispanic with a population of 6,013 (14.65%); and the third largest ethnic group was Two Or More Races - Non Hispanic with a population of 514 (1.25%).

Population By Race in Murray , GA in 2023
Race Population Percentage
Black or African American Alone 684 1.67%
White Alone 38,864 94.71%
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one 437 1.07%
Asian Alone 274 0.67%
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one 133 0.32%
Two Or More Races 643 1.57%
Population By Ethnicity in Murray , GA in 2023
Ethnicity Population Percentage
Black or African American Alone - Hispanic 214 0.52%
White Alone - Hispanic 6,013 14.65%
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one - Hispanic 308 0.75%
Asian Alone - Hispanic 67 0.16%
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one - Hispanic 115 0.28%
Two Or More Races - Hispanic 129 0.31%
Black or African American Alone - Non Hispanic 470 1.15%
White Alone - Non Hispanic 32,851 80.06%
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one - Non Hispanic 129 0.31%
Asian Alone - Non Hispanic 207 0.5%
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one - Non Hispanic 18 0.04%
Two Or More Races - Non Hispanic 514 1.25%
